Comparison highlights

  • Moat score gap: Yum China Holdings, Inc. leads (75 / 100 vs 54 / 100 for Casey's General Stores, Inc.).
  • Segment focus: Casey's General Stores, Inc. has 4 segments (61.3% in Fuel); Yum China Holdings, Inc. has 3 segments (75.3% in KFC).
  • Primary market structure: Competitive vs Oligopoly. Pricing power: Weak vs Moderate.
  • Moat breadth: Casey's General Stores, Inc. has 7 moat types across 2 domains; Yum China Holdings, Inc. has 7 across 3.
